Food security definition the world food summit of 1996 defined food security as a condition when all people at all times have access to sufficient, safe, nutritious food to maintain a healthy and active life. Food summit in 1974 to say, food security is the availability at all times of adequate world food supplies of basic food stuff to sustain a steady expansion of food consumption and to offset fluctuation in production and prices. By 2050 the global population will exceed 9 billion roberts, 2011, and with the growing wealth of populous low and middleincome countries, a 60% to 70% increase in annual agricultural output is required fao, 2009, alexandratos and bruinsma, 2012, a rise unprecedented.
